About David Benowitz

David Benowitz is a founding partner of Price Benowitz LLP, where he represents CEOs, federal contractors, and financial services executives in white-collar criminal and personal injury matters. He has practiced as a high-profile criminal defense attorney for 25 to 30 years.

Benowitz earned his Juris Doctor from George Washington University Law School in 1995, where he served on the Law Review, the Moot Court Board, and the D.C. Law Students in Court Program. He also earned an LL.M. in Trial Advocacy from Temple University in 2006. He is admitted to the Bar of Washington, D.C. and the State Bar of Maryland.

From 1995 to 2001, Benowitz served as a Staff Attorney at the Public Defender Service for the District of Columbia, where he represented clients in serious felony cases including first-degree murder, armed robbery, and carjacking. He has been a faculty member of the Harvard Law School Trial Advocacy Workshop since 2012.

Notable matters include representation of a former African nation president charged with bulk cash smuggling (resulting in a small fine), defense of a business owner in the "Africa Sting" FCPA prosecution (dismissed by the Department of Justice), representation of a high-ranking naval officer in a government corruption investigation, the 2017 exoneration of Lamar Johnson through work with the Mid-Atlantic Innocence Project, and the 2020 release of Calvin Bright from a 60-years-to-life sentence for a wrongful murder conviction.

His honors include Super Lawyers selection (2013-2025), Best Lawyers designation, an AV Preeminent rating from Martindale-Hubbell, recognition as one of Washington D.C.'s Best Lawyers by the Washington City Paper, and selection to the National Trial Lawyers Top 100. He is the founder of the Recognizing Public Servants Scholarship and a supporter of Operation Enduring Warrior and the Semper Fi Fund.
